Visualizzazione dei risultati da 1 a 8 su 8
  1. #1

    Creare nuove pagine compilando una pagina

    Ciao a tutti, volevo chiedere il codice per creare una pagina html tipo modulo e quando la finisci ed è tutta compilata ti crea una pagina html nuova con le cose che hai inserito
    Grazie

  2. #2
    Amministratore L'avatar di Vincent.Zeno
    Registrato dal
    May 2003
    residenza
    Emilia-Romagna (tortellini und cappelletti land!)
    Messaggi
    19,832
    creare un form per scriverci contenuti è la parte semplice.

    non capisco cosa intendi con "ti crea una pagina html nuova".
    vorresti solo passarle i valori... o creare una nuova pagina salvata (ad esempio in un database)? o proprio un nuovo file?

  3. #3
    In pratica avrei intezione una cosa tipo:

    Nome:
    **Campo di testo** (Es. prova)

    Contenuto in HTML
    **Campo Testo** (es <h1>Ciao</h1>

    (BOTTONE)Continua


    E ti crea una nuova pagina che si chiama come il primo campo (ciao.html) e continene le cose inserite nel secondo campo (<h1>Ciao</h1>)

    Va bene anche in PHP se ti semplifca la vita

  4. #4
    Amministratore L'avatar di Vincent.Zeno
    Registrato dal
    May 2003
    residenza
    Emilia-Romagna (tortellini und cappelletti land!)
    Messaggi
    19,832
    Quote Originariamente inviata da FoxWorm3365 Visualizza il messaggio
    Va bene anche in PHP se ti semplifica la vita
    a me no, deve semplificarla a te

    per creare una pagina come "ciao.html" attraverso un linguaggio dinamico hai due strade:
    1. crei il file vero e proprio dentro ad una cartella con permessi di scrittura (processo ricco di problematiche se la pagina è un minimo complessa). puoi aiutarti con una pagina modello da creare appositamente.
    2. crei una pagina dinamica supportata da un db (esempio: pagina.php, o altro linguaggio dinamico) alla quale passi un id in querystring, e recuperi tutti i dati dal db. a questo punto crei un file .htaccess (php) o web.config (asp o asp.net) dove imposti le regole per url-rewrite


    visto che, in ogni caso si tratta di un lavoro lungo e complesso, opterei per la seconda soluzione: si risparmia un sacco di noie e limitazioni

    in questa sezione (html) posso fornirti supporto per la parte del modulo, se necessario.
    per il resto dovrai chiedere nella sezioni dedicate al linguaggio dinamico da te scelto.

  5. #5
    Potresti per favore inviarmi il codice per la 2° opzione?

  6. #6
    Amministratore L'avatar di Vincent.Zeno
    Registrato dal
    May 2003
    residenza
    Emilia-Romagna (tortellini und cappelletti land!)
    Messaggi
    19,832
    non posso.
    primo perché è tutto da scrivere,
    secondo perché è un lavoro complesso con tante variabili da considerare sul campo (insomma è proprio un lavoro da fare).
    terzo perché non scrivo in php (linguaggio che credo tu preferisca)

    qui sul forum offriamo aiuto reciproco sulla risoluzione di problematiche affrontate, ma difficilmente possiamo fare tutto il lavoro per altri (cosa per la quale esiste la sezione "offro lavoro").

  7. #7
    Anche in HTML andrebbe bene
    Posso offrire anche soldi
    Se ci fosse un'altro metodo più semplice me lo potresti indicare?

  8. #8
    Amministratore L'avatar di Vincent.Zeno
    Registrato dal
    May 2003
    residenza
    Emilia-Romagna (tortellini und cappelletti land!)
    Messaggi
    19,832
    non esiste "un metodo più semplice".

    in html non ci fai nulla. html è solo il linguaggio di marcatura dei contenuti delle pagina: quello che viene spedito al browser perché lo interpreti e lo esponga a schermo.

    quello che chiedi fa parte della programmazione lato server.

    non so quale sia la tua idea di spesa per questo progetto...
    (per intenderci... nessuno lo farà per 20 euro.)
    puoi tentare di aprire un thread nella sezione offro lavoro (se vorrai farlo leggi attentamente il regolamento di sezione).

    edit:
    un metodo "semplice" potrebbe esser usare un cms come Wordpress... ma anche lì non bastano due click.

Tag per questa discussione

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2020 vBulletin Solutions, Inc. All rights reserved.